Description
The PUMA68 range of devices provide a high
density surface mount industry standard memory
solution which may accommodate various memory
technologies including SRAM, EEPROM and
Flash. The devices are designed to offer a defined
upgrade path and may be user configured as 8, 16
or 32 bits wide.
The PUMA68SV16000X is a 512Kx32 SRAM mod-
ule housed in a 68 Jleaded package which complies
with the JEDEC 68 PLCC standard. Access times of
20 or 25ns are available. The 3.3V low voltage
device is available to commercial and industrial
temperature grade.
64Kx32, 128Kx32 and 256Kx32 SRAM PUMA68
devices are available in the same footprint. The
upgrade part (1Mx32 SRAM) is planned.

Features
• Access times of 20/25 ns.
• 3.3V + 10%.
• Commercial and Industrial temperature grades
• JEDEC standard 68 J Lead footprint.
• Industry standard pinout.
• May be organised as 512K x 32, 1M x 16, 2M X 8
• Operating Power (32 Bit) 2.74W max)
• Low power standby. (TTL) 0.87W (max)
(CMOS) 145mW (max)
• Completely Static Operation.
Package Details
PUMA 68 - Plastic 68 ‘J’ Leaded Package
Max. Dimensions (mm) - 25.27 x 25.27 x 5.08
